Streaming Encryption Methods
While we enjoy the thrill of ice fishing, protecting our live streaming content from unauthorized access is just as vital. To guarantee our broadcasts remain secure, we rely on reliable streaming protocols that utilize advanced encryption algorithms. These algorithms, like AES (Advanced Encryption Standard), provide solid confidentiality and integrity for our streams. Utilizing these protocols, we can safeguard our important content from likely cyber threats while sharing our experiences with like-minded enthusiasts. In addition, incorporating technologies such as RTMPS (Real-Time Messaging Protocol Secure) boosts our streaming security by providing an further layer of encryption. By mastering these methods, we not only boost our streaming quality but also safeguard our ice fishing journeys against unwanted interception and access.

Methods for Implementation
While many platforms have made executing two-factor authentication (2FA) straightforward, we still need to take intentional steps to ensure it’s set up properly. First, we should examine various deployment strategies that align with secure protocols, ensuring that our 2FA method is strong and reliable. Choosing authenticator apps over SMS verification can significantly reduce vulnerabilities associated with interception. We can also urge users to save their recovery codes in a protected place, protecting access if they lose their primary device. Additionally, informing users about potential phishing attempts helps foster a culture of security awareness, improving the overall effectiveness of our execution. By combining these strategies, we can develop a reinforced defense against unapproved access.
Enhancing Account Security
With the groundwork laid by implementing strong two-factor authentication (2FA), we can focus on improving account security even further. To reinforce our defenses, we must stress password complexity together with 2FA. We should always generate safe passwords that are at least twelve characters long, combining uppercase letters, lowercase letters, numbers, and special characters. By doing so, we’re not only reducing vulnerability but also making sure that our accounts are robust against unapproved access. Implementing 2FA works seamlessly with these strong passwords, as it offers an additional layer of protection. Whenever possible, let’s encourage the use of authentication apps rather than SMS for generating codes, as they offer a more safe method. Together, we can enhance our account security and protect our precious information from potential threats.
